The 5‑Step Framework for Selecting UDL Technology Tools
Choosing the right tool isn’t about picking the flashiest app; it’s about matching technology to learning goals and the specific barriers your students face. The following five steps give you a repeatable process that works whether you’re evaluating a single tool or building a district‑wide library.
Step 1: Identify Learning Goals and Barriers
Start by writing down the exact outcomes you want students to achieve in a unit or lesson. Then ask yourself: What obstacles might prevent certain learners from reaching those goals? Common barriers include decoding difficulties, limited vocabulary, attention challenges, or motor‑skill constraints. Listing these helps you focus on the functions a tool must provide.
For example, a middle‑school science team noticed that English‑language learners struggled with dense textbook passages. Their goal was to improve comprehension of the water cycle, and the barrier was reading fluency. This clarity guided them toward tools that offer text‑to‑speech and visual scaffolding.
Step 2: Map UDL Principles to Tool Features
Next, line up each UDL principle—Engagement, Representation, and Action & Expression—with the features a tool offers. Does it provide multiple means of engagement through gamification or choice boards? Does it support representation with adjustable text size, audio narration, or language translation? Does it allow action & expression via drag‑and‑drop responses, voice recording, or collaborative sketching?
Creating a simple table can make this mapping visual. If a tool scores high in at least two principles, it’s worth moving to the next evaluation stage.
Step 3: Evaluate Accessibility, Usability, and Compatibility
Even the most feature‑rich app fails if it isn’t accessible. Check for WCAG 2.1 compliance, keyboard navigation, screen‑reader friendliness, and customizable contrast settings. Usability matters too—teachers should be able to launch the tool in under two clicks, and students need an intuitive interface that minimizes cognitive load.
Finally, verify compatibility with your existing ecosystem. Will the tool sync with your LMS, work on Chromebooks and iPads, and comply with your district’s data‑privacy policies? A quick pilot on a few devices can reveal hidden integration headaches.
Step 4: Pilot, Gather Feedback, and Iterate
Run a short, low‑stakes pilot with a volunteer teacher or a small student group. Collect both quantitative data (time on task, quiz scores) and qualitative feedback (what students liked, what frustrated them). Use short surveys or exit tickets to keep the process light.
Iterate based on that information. Perhaps the text‑to‑speech voice sounded robotic, or the collaborative board lagged on older devices. Adjust settings, try an alternative tool, or provide a quick tutorial before moving to wider adoption.
Step 5: Scale with Professional Development and Support
Once a tool proves effective, plan a rollout that includes ongoing, job‑embedded professional learning. Offer short, just‑in‑time videos, peer‑coaching cycles, and a help‑desk FAQ. Celebrate early wins in staff meetings to build momentum.
Remember that scaling isn’t just about licenses; it’s about sustaining use. Set up a monthly “UDL tech share” where teachers showcase a new way they’ve used the tool, and keep the data dashboard visible so leaders can track impact over time.
Top Categories of UDL Technology Tools to Consider
Understanding the landscape helps you match needs to solutions quickly. Below are the most common categories, each aligned with a core UDL principle.
- Text‑to‑speech and speech‑to‑text solutions – Tools like NaturalReader, Read&Write, and Microsoft Immersive Reader transform printed text into spoken words and let students dictate responses. They directly support the Representation principle by providing alternative ways to access information.
- Interactive whiteboards and collaborative platforms – Jamboard, Padlet, and Nearpod encourage active participation, real‑time feedback, and multimodal expression. These boost Engagement by letting students manipulate content, vote, or co‑create mind maps.
- Adaptive assessment and feedback systems – Platforms such as Quizizz, Formative, and Edulastic adjust question difficulty based on learner responses and give instant, personalized feedback. They strengthen Action & Expression by offering varied ways to demonstrate mastery.
- Learning management systems with built‑in UDL analytics – Canvas, Google Classroom, and Schoology now include dashboards that track assignment completion, time spent on resources, and accessibility flags. These systems help educators monitor UDL implementation at a glance.
Best Practices for Implementing UDL Tech Tools in Schools
Even the perfect tool can fall flat without thoughtful implementation. The following practices increase the odds of sustained success.
- Start with a clear vision and stakeholder buy‑in – Hold a short workshop where administrators, teachers, and parents articulate why UDL matters and what success looks like. When everyone shares the same north star, resistance drops.
- Provide ongoing, job‑embedded professional learning – Instead of a one‑day workshop, schedule 15‑minute “tech tip” bursts during PLC meetings, followed by classroom coaching. This mirrors the findings of a 2022 Harvard Business Review study that showed job‑embedded PD improves adoption rates by 34%.
- Create a universal design checklist for procurement – Before signing any contract, run the tool through a checklist that covers accessibility, data privacy, compatibility, and support options. This prevents costly retrofits later.
- Leverage data dashboards to monitor usage and impact – Set up automated reports that show login frequency, feature usage, and student growth metrics. Review these monthly with instructional leaders to make evidence‑based decisions about renewals or additional training.
Measuring Success and Continuous Improvement
Implementation is only half the battle; you need to know whether the investment is paying off.
Use pre‑ and post‑assessment data to gauge student growth. For instance, a district that deployed adaptive reading tools saw a 15% increase in reading proficiency after one semester, according to a 2022 CAST report referenced by EdSurge. Comparing baseline scores with end‑of‑term results highlights the tool’s actual impact on learning.
Collect teacher and student satisfaction surveys after each pilot phase. Simple Likert‑scale questions (“I found the tool easy to use”) combined with open‑ended prompts reveal usability issues that raw data might miss. High satisfaction often correlates with higher fidelity of implementation.
Reference external studies to benchmark your results. The National Center on Universal Design for Learning reported in 2023 that schools using UDL‑aligned technology experienced a 20% reduction in achievement gaps between general‑education and special‑education students. When your data mirrors or exceeds those figures, you know you’re on the right track.
Finally, iterate based on evidence and emerging technologies. Set a quarterly review cycle to examine new releases, accessibility updates, and pedagogical trends. If a newer tool offers better language support or stronger analytics, pilot it alongside the existing solution before deciding to switch.
Frequently Asked Questions
What makes a technology tool truly “UDL‑aligned”?
A UDL‑aligned tool offers multiple means of engagement, representation, and action & expression, while meeting accessibility standards such as WCAG 2.1. It should let students choose how they access content, interact with it, and demonstrate learning without requiring retrofits.
How can small schools with limited budgets start using UDL technology tools?
Begin with free or low‑cost options like Google Read&Write, Microsoft Immersive Reader, or the open‑source platform H5P. Run a short pilot with one teacher, collect feedback, and use the results to justify a modest grant or district‑level purchase for broader rollout.
What common mistakes should educators avoid when selecting UDL tech tools?
The biggest pitfall is choosing a tool based on flashy features rather than how it solves a specific learning barrier. Skipping the accessibility check, ignoring compatibility with existing devices, and failing to provide ongoing professional development also lead to low adoption and wasted resources.
How often should we revisit our UDL technology choices?
Plan a formal review at least once a year, or whenever a major curriculum shift occurs. Quarterly check‑ins on usage data and teacher feedback help you catch issues early and ensure the tools continue to meet evolving student needs.
